5 Reasons Your NI Business Needs a High-Performance Website in 2024
In today's digital-first world, your website is more than just an online brochure; it's your most powerful marketing tool. For businesses in Northern Ireland, a high-performance website is essential to attract local customers, build credibility, and drive growth. Here are five key reasons why investing in a professional website is crucial for success in 2024.
1. First Impressions Matter
Your website is often the first interaction a potential customer has with your brand. A professionally designed, fast-loading, and easy-to-navigate site creates a positive first impression and builds trust. A poorly designed or slow site, on the other hand, can drive customers away before they even learn what you have to offer.
2. Dominate Local Search (SEO)
When someone in Belfast, Derry, or anywhere in Northern Ireland searches for your products or services, you want to be at the top of the Google results. A well-structured, mobile-friendly website with relevant local content is the foundation of a strong Local SEO strategy. Without it, you're invisible to the majority of potential customers.
3. Showcase Your Expertise
Your website is the perfect platform to showcase your work, highlight your expertise, and share customer testimonials. This builds social proof and gives potential clients the confidence to choose you over the competition. A portfolio, case studies, and a blog are excellent ways to demonstrate your value.
4. Open 24/7 for Business
Unlike a physical store, your website is open 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. It allows customers to find information, make inquiries, or even purchase products at their convenience. This constant availability is crucial for capturing leads and sales outside of normal business hours.
5. A Hub for All Your Marketing
Your website should be the central hub of all your marketing efforts. Whether you're running ads on social media, sending out email newsletters, or networking in person, you'll be directing people back to your website. It's the one piece of digital real estate that you completely own and control.
